About SteamWorld Heist II

SteamWorld Heist II blends skill-based shooting with turn-based tactics. On each mission you control a crew of steam-driven robots, line up shots in real time, and bounce bullets off walls and surfaces to hit enemies you could not reach directly. That ricochet mechanic turns every encounter into a small puzzle: angle a shot off two walls to clear a sniper, or set up a trick shot that chains across a room. It rewards precise aiming as much as smart positioning, which sets it apart from most tactics games.

Above the firefights sits a layer of submarine exploration and crew management. You sail the seas, take on high-stakes heists, recruit characters, and upgrade both your sub and your roster. The cog-based job system lets crew members swap classes and abilities, so you build a team around the weapons and tactics you favor rather than locking into fixed roles. As you progress, missions and bosses escalate, pushing you to refine loadouts and master the bullet-bouncing gunplay.

As an Indie RPG-strategy hybrid, it carries the SteamWorld series' sharp art style, dry humor, and the hat-collecting charm fans expect.
